The Twelver Shi’ah heresy of tahrif al-Quran can be decisively demonstrated from countless narrations attributed to their Imams in their literature, as well as the statements of their heavyweight Ulama. The following Hadith is attributed to their sixth imam, Ja’far al-Sadiq عليه الرحمة:

علي بن الحكم عن هشام بن سالم عن أبي عبد الله عليه‌السلام قال إن القرآن الذي جاء به جبرئيل عليه‌السلام إلى محمد صلى‌الله‌عليه‌وآله سبعة عشر ألف آية

Ali b. al-Hakam, from Hisham b. Salim, from Abi Abdillah peace be upon him, he said: “Indeed, the Quran with which Gabriel peace be upon him came to Muhammad blessings of Allah upon him and his family [consisted of] seventeen thousand verses” (al-Kafi; v.2, p.350, Kitab Fadl al-Quran, Bab al-Nawadir, #29):


Mulla Baqir Majlisi declared this narration authentic, and further explained that the Shi’ite belief in the distortion of the Quran is based on narrations which are mutawatir in meaning:

الحديث الثامن والعشرون : موثق. وفي بعض النسخ عن هشام بن سالم موضع هارون بن مسلم فالخبر صحيح ولا يخفى أن هذا الخبر وكثير من الأخبار الصحيحة صريحة في نقص القرآن وتغييره ، وعندي أن الأخبار في هذا الباب متواترة معنى

(Mirat al-Uqul; v.12, pp.525-526):



Baqir Majlisi’s father, Taqi Majlisi, also a well known scholar of the Twelver madhhab, likewise declared this narration authentic (Rawdat ul-Muttaqun; v.10, pp.20-21):



Another major Twelver Shi’ite scholar and muhaddith, al-Hurr al-Amili (d.1104 H), concurred that this Hadith is authentic (al-Fawa’id al-Tussiyah, p.483):
